We went to my interview together, and lots of couples do if it is possible for them to do so. But, it is not necessary and will not affect your approval. At my interview, I was the only person with my fiance with me. The other people there for K-1 Visas went alone, and were all approved.

It depends on the Consulate you will be going through whether or not you can both attend the interview together.

I was lucky.. I notified the Tokyo Embassy I was going to be in the country and they set our interview date as well as invited me to attend. The interview was a wonderful experience. I was able to sit directly behind my fiance and hear the questions and my fiance'e responses. I would encourage anybody who has the time and money to attend their fiance's interview also.
